ORS 53.305: Form of commitment.

The commitment shall be signed by the justice with the name of office of the justice and may be substantially as follows:

JUSTICE COURT FOR

THE DISTRICT OF ______

State of Oregon, County of ______

IN THE NAME OF

THE STATE OF OREGON

To the sheriff of the county aforesaid:

      An order having this day been made by me that A. B. be committed for trial in a criminal action against A. B. for the crime of (designating it generally), you hereby are commanded to receive A. B. into your custody and detain A. B. accordingly or until A. B. is otherwise legally discharged.

      Dated at ______, this ___ day of ______, 2__.

C. D., Justice of the Peace
